Strategic Bonus Management
Navigating the world of bonuses requires a keen eye for detail, as the fine print can often change the value of an offer. Wagering requirements are the most critical factor, as they dictate how many times a bonus must be played through before it can be withdrawn as cash. A high percentage bonus with a 50x wagering requirement is often less valuable than a modest bonus with a 10x requirement. Savvy gamblers analyze these terms to determine the actual expected value of the promotion before opting in.
- Welcome packages for new registrants to lower the initial risk.
- Reload bonuses that provide extra funds for existing loyal users.
- Cashback offers that return a percentage of losses over a specific period.
- Referral incentives for bringing new active players to the community.
Once a bonus is claimed, the management of the funds becomes a tactical exercise. Some players prefer to use their bonus credit on high volatility games to aim for a large win that clears the wagering requirements in one go. Others take a more conservative approach, playing low volatility games to slowly grind through the requirements while minimizing the chance of a total loss. Regardless of the strategy, the goal remains the same: converting promotional credit into withdrawable cash through disciplined play and a clear understanding of the rules.

Advanced Gaming Strategies and Psychology
To move beyond a casual level of play, one must understand the psychological traps and mathematical realities of gambling. Many players fall victim to the gambler's fallacy, believing that a win is overdue after a series of losses. In reality, every event in a random number generator system is independent. Recognizing this is the first step toward developing a sustainable betting strategy. Instead of chasing losses, professional players set strict limits on their daily or weekly expenditure, treating the activity as a paid form of entertainment rather than a source of income.
Bankroll management is the most effective tool for extending playtime and reducing the impact of volatility. By dividing the total available funds into smaller units, a player can survive a losing streak without wiping out their entire account. For instance, betting only one percent of the total bankroll on any single hand of blackjack allows for hundreds of opportunities to recover from a dip in luck. This disciplined approach removes the emotional volatility from the experience, allowing for a more calculated and less stressful session.
The Impact of Game Volatility
Volatility, often referred to as variance, describes how often and how much a particular game pays out. Low volatility games pay out smaller amounts more frequently, making them ideal for players who want to play for a long time without risking their entire balance quickly. High volatility games, on the other hand, have longer periods of no wins but offer the potential for massive payouts. Understanding which type of volatility suits one's personality and bankroll is key to a positive experience.
For those seeking the highest potential returns, high volatility slots are the primary target. These games often feature complex bonus rounds and multipliers that can turn a small bet into a significant sum. However, the player must be prepared for the possibility of long dry spells. By balancing high volatility games with more stable options like European Roulette or Baccarat, a gambler can hedge their risk and maintain a more consistent balance over the long term.

Future Perspectives on Digital Wagering
The landscape of online gaming is shifting toward a more decentralized and transparent model, with the integration of blockchain technology leading the way. Provably fair gaming is becoming a standard, allowing users to verify the randomness of a result using a cryptographic hash. This eliminates the need to trust a third party blindly, as the mathematics of the blockchain provide the proof. As this technology matures, we can expect to see more platforms adopting these systems to attract a more skeptical and tech-savvy demographic of players.
